Course Details
• Introduction to Renewable Energy for HVAC System Integration: Understanding the basics of renewable energy sources, types, and their potential applications in HVAC systems. • Solar Energy Solutions for HVAC Systems: Exploring solar thermal and photovoltaic technologies, their components, and integration with HVAC systems. • Geothermal Energy for HVAC Systems: Examining the principles of geothermal energy, system configurations, and benefits in HVAC applications. • Wind Energy Integration in HVAC Systems: Investigating the fundamentals of wind energy, turbine technologies, and their adaptation for HVAC systems. • Biomass and Bioenergy for HVAC Systems: Delving into biomass resources, conversion technologies, and the role of bioenergy in HVAC systems. • Hydroelectric Power for HVAC Systems: Exploring the principles of hydroelectric power generation, micro-hydro systems, and integration with HVAC applications. • Energy Storage Technologies for HVAC Systems: Examining various energy storage methods, including batteries, thermal storage, and their impact on HVAC system efficiency. • Design and Integration of Renewable Energy Systems in HVAC: Learning the process of designing and integrating renewable energy systems in HVAC systems, including system sizing, control strategies, and optimization. • Policy, Incentives, and Economics of Renewable Energy for HVAC: Understanding global policies, incentives, and economic considerations for renewable energy integration in HVAC systems.
